HTML nâng cao (Mới)
HTML layout
Rất nhiều trang web bạn có thể thấy rằng trang của họ được thiết kế dạng cột giống như tờ báo vậy, đó là
họ sử dụng cột của HTML.
Việc thông dụng nhất khi dùng HTML là sử dụng
bảng HTML để định dạng một giao diện của một
trang HTML.
Một phần của trang bạn đang đọc này được định
dạng bởi hai cột như dạng cột của báo.
Bạn có thể nhận ra rằng nhưng gì bạn đang đọc
được chia ra làm hai cột bên trái và bên phải.
Dòng chữ bên này ở cột bên trái
Code HTML phần của trang thành hai cột. Tôi cố tình để đường viền cho bạn dễ nhận thấy đây là cấu trúc bảng. Dù cho bạn có viết bao nhiêu chữ đi chăng nữa, thì nõ vẫn ngoan ngoãn nằm trong cấu trúc bảng bạn tạo ra nó. File đính kèm: 103 trang | Lượt xem: 2588 | Lượt tải: 4 47 trang | Lượt xem: 3032 | Lượt tải: 4 45 trang | Lượt xem: 2607 | Lượt tải: 3 47 trang | Lượt xem: 2660 | Lượt tải: 2 5 trang | Lượt xem: 439 | Lượt tải: 0 17 trang | Lượt xem: 2508 | Lượt tải: 0 25 trang | Lượt xem: 2441 | Lượt tải: 0 69 trang | Lượt xem: 2270 | Lượt tải: 2 3 trang | Lượt xem: 1845 | Lượt tải: 0 19 trang | Lượt xem: 502 | Lượt tải: 2 được sử dụng để chia một
hoàn toàn không sử dụng thẻ meta nữa.
Thuộc tính "unknown" của thẻ Meta
Đôi khi bạn có thể thấy thuộc tính thẻ meta là unknown như sau
Nếu bạn có thấy thì cũng cứ chấp nhận nó bởi vì nó là một cái gì đó duy nhất cho trang hoặc cho tác giả của
trang đó và nó có thể chẳng có gì liên quan đến bạn hết.
Xác định thông tin trên internet (URL = Uniform Resource Locator) HTML.
Liên kết HTML
Khi bạn nhấp chuột vào link trong một tài liệu HTML như thế này: Trang Trước, một thẻ gạch chân sẽ
chỉ đến một nơi (một địa chỉ) trên Web với một giá trị thuộc tính href như: <a
href="trangtruoc.htm">Trang Trước
Liên kết Trang Trước ở ví dụ trên là đường liên kết có liên quan đến một trang web mà bạn đang lướt ở đó,
và trình duyệt của bạn sẽ tạo ra một địa chỉ web đầy đủ như sau:
để truy cập trang đó.
Uniform Resource Locator (URL)
URL được dùng để xác định địa chỉ của một tài liệu (hoặc dữ liệu khác) trên World Wide Web. Một địa chỉ
đầy đủ sẽ như sau: và tuân theo cú pháp sau
Scheme://host.domain:port/path/filename
Scheme: Là một trong các giao thức Internet, gồm http, ftp, gopher, news (USENET news), nntp
(Network News Transfer Protocol), Telnet và WAIS (Wide Area Information Servers), và những giao thức
khác. Ðija chỉ dưới đây ừung giao thức http:
Domain: xác định tên miền của trang web trên Internet ví dụ như vietphotoshop.com
Host xác định tên miền của host. Nếu được bỏ qua, thì mặc định của host cho http là www.
Port xác định port number tại host. Số cổng thường được bỏ qua. Số cổng mặc định của http là 80.
Path xác định đường dẫn trên server. Nếu đường dẫn được bỏ qua, thì tài liệu phải được định vị tại thư mục
gốc của trang web.
Filename xác định tên của tài liệu. Tên mặc định của một tài liệu có thể là default.asp hoặc index.html hoặc
một cái gì đó phụ thuộc vào những cài đặt của server.
URL Scheme
Dưới đây là ví dụ của những lược đồ thông dụn nhất
Schemes Access
file Một tệp tin ở máy tính của bạn
ftp Một tệp tin ở FTP server
http Một tệp tin ở World Wide Web Server
gopher Một tệp tin ở Gopher server
news Usenet newsgroup
telnet Telnet connection
WAIS Một tệp tin ở WAIS server
s
Your Ad Here
s
Your Ad Here
WAIS Một tệp tin ở WAIS server
Truy cập vào Newsgroup
Dòng code HTML sau:
HTML Newsgroup
tạo ra một đường liên kết đến newsgroup như là HTML Newsgroup.
Download với FTP
Dòng code HTML sau:
Download WinZip
Tạo ra một đường link download như là: Download WinZip.
Chú ý: Liên kết trên chỉ là ví dụ thôi! cho nên nó không có giá trị.
Liên kết đến hệ thống Mail
Dòng code HTML sau:
admin@vietphotoshop.com
Tạo ra một đường liên kết với hệ thống email của bạn là admin@vietphotoshop.com
HTML Scripts
Thêm script vào HTML để làm cho nó thêm sống động và có tính tương tác.
Ví dụ
Chèn một script
Cách chèn một script vào tài liệu HTML
Lam việc với những trình duyệt không hỗ trợ script
Chèn một script vào một trang HTML
Một script khi được chèn vào trang HTML được định dạng với thẻ . Chú ý rằng bạn phải sử dụng
thuộc tính hạng loại để cụ thể hoá ngôn ngữ script của bạn.
document.write("Chào mừng bạn đến với vietphotoshop.com")
Dòng code ở trên sẽ có kết quả như sau:
Chào mừng bạn đến với vietphotoshop.com
Để học thêm về script trong HTML bạn có thể ghé thăm JavaScript School. Nếu có thời gian chúng tôi sẽ từ
từ biên dịch tài liệu này.
Làm gì để giải quyết những trình duyệt phiên bản cũ hơn.
Nếu trình duyệt nào đó không thể nhận được thẻ nó sẽ cho hiển thị nội dung của thẻ
như một dạng text trên trang. Để tránh việc này xảy ra, bạn nên ẩn script vào thẻ chú thích. Những trình
duyệt cũ hơn (loại không nhận ra thẻ ) sẽ bỏ qua phần chú thích và sẽ không cho hiển thị nội dung
s
Your Ad Here
của thẻ script lên trang, trong khi đó trình duyệt mới sẽ hiểu rằng script đó phải được thực thi, thậm chí nếu
nó được chèn trong thẻ chú thích.
Ví dụ
JavaScript:
<!--
document.write("Hello World!")
//-->
VBScript:
<!--
document.write("Hello World!")
'-->
Thẻ
Thêm vào việc ẩn đi phần script vào trong thẻ chú thích, bạn có thể thêm thẻ . Thẻ
được sử dụng để xác định một lựa chọn cho text khi mà script đó KHÔNG được thực thi. Thẻ này được sử
dụng cho những trình duyệt nhận ra thẻ , nhưng không hỗ trợ script, do vậy trình duyệt này sẽ
hiển thị chữ được viết trong thẻ .
JavaScript:
<!--
document.write("Hello World!")
//-->
Your browser does not support JavaScript!
VBScript:
<!--
document.write("Hello World!")
'-->
Your browser does not support VBScript!
Thẻ Script
Thẻ Miêu tả đặc tính
Xác định một script
Xác định một đoạn chữ nếu script không được thực thi
Xác định một đối tượng được nhúng vào trang
Xác định run time cho một đối tượng
Không được ưa chuộng. Dùng để thay thế.
Sẵn sàng để xuất bản tác phẩm của bạn?
Công việc đầu tiên: Một web server cá nhân
Nếu bạn muốn mọi người xem được trang của bạn, bạn phải xuất bản nó
Để xuất bản tác phẩm của bạn, bạn phải copy tài liệu đó lên một web server
s
Your Ad Here
Máy tính của bạn có thể là một web server nếu bạn nối mạng Internet
Nếu bạn sử dụng Win98 bạn có thể sử dụng PWS (Pesonal Web Server)
PWS được ẩn trong thư mục PWS ở trong CD Windows.
Personal Web Server - Web Server cá nhân (PWS)
PWS biến bất cứ một máy tính chạy Windows nào thành một web server. PWS rất dễ cài đặt và rất lý tưởng
cho việc phát triển và kiểm tra những ứng dụng Web. PWS đã được tối ưu hoá để cho mục đích sử dụng là
mạng cục bộ, nhưng có đầy đủ tính năng của một web server. Nó cũng có thể chạy Active Server Pages
(ASP) như là người anh cả của nó là IIS.
Cách cái đặt Personal Web Server (PWS).
Tìm trong những thư mục cài đặt của Windows để kiểm tra xem bạn đã cài đặt PWS chưa.
Nếu không, cài đặt PWS từ thư mục PWS trên CD Windows.
Theo hướng dẫn và cài đặt Personal Web Server và chạy nó.
Đọc thêm về Microsoft's Personal Web Server.
Chú ý: Microsoft Windows XP Home Edition không hỗ trợ tính năng biến computer thành PWS.
Internet Information Server (IIS)
Windows 2000 được xây dựng trên IIS server, làm cho nó dễ dàng hơn để tạo ra những ứng dụng web lớn
hơn và phức tạp hơn. Cả hai PWS và IIS đều bao gồm ASP, một dạng script tiêu chuẩn của server có thể
được dùng để tạo ra những trang web động. IIS cũng có ở trong Windows NT.
Nếu bạn muốn biết thêm về ASP, bạn nên học về ASP School. Hoặc học thêm về Microsoft's Internet
Information Services
Bước tiếp theo: Web Server cá nhân
Nếu bạn muốn sử dụng PWS hoặc IIS, bạn phải upload file của bạn nên một server
Hầu hết các nhà cung cấp dịch vù Internet (ISP) đều có thể host trang web của bạn
Nếu bạn thực sự thích, bạn có thể cài đặt một Internet Server cho mình.
Trước khi chọn ISP cho mình, hãy đọc một chút về Web Hosting Tutorial !!
Tổng kết các ví dụ đã học
Các thẻ HTML cơ bản
Một tài liệu HTML đơn giản
Chữ ở trong đoạn văn hiển thị như thế nào
Paragraphs
Cách sử dụng Line Break
Dạng bài thơ (vấn đề với định dạng văn bản bằng HTML)
Thẻ Heading
Căn lề giữa heading
Chèn đường thẳng ngang
Chú thích trong mã nguồn của HTML
Thêm màu background
Thêm hình làm nền
Định dạng text
Text formatting
Định dang chữ (làm thế nào để điều chỉnh line space)
Một vài thẻ của computer out
Chèn địa chỉ
Chữ viết tắt
s
Your Ad Here
s
Your Ad Here
s
Your Ad Here
Chữ viết tắt
Trich dẫn ngắn và dài
Làm thế nào để đánh dấu chữ bị xoá và chữ được chèn
Liên kết
Cách tạo siêu liên kết
Đặt hình ảnh thành đường liên kết
Mở liên kết ở một cửa sổ mới
Nhảy đến một phần khác của tài liệu (trên cùng một trang)
Phá bỏ một frame
Liên kết đến một địa chỉ email
Frames
Cách tạo ra một tập hợp frame với 3 tài liệu khác nhau
Cách tạo ra 3 frame hàng ngang với 3 tài liệu khác nhau
Cách trộn giữa tập hợp frame với hàng và cột
Cách tạo navigation frame
Frame "nội địa" (frame ở trong trang HTML)
Nhảy đến một phần cụ thể với frame
Nhảy đến một phần cụ thể với navigation frame
Bảng
Một bảng đơn giản
Những đường biên khác nhau của bảng
Bảng không có đường biên
Headings trong bảng
Cột trống
Bảng với caption
Cột gộp nhiều dòng hoặc cột
Thẻ trong bảng
CellPading (điều chỉnh khoảng cách giữa nội dung và đường biên)
Cell Spacing (Điều chỉnh khoảng cách giữa các cột)
Thêm màu hoặc hình ảnh làm hình nền cho bảng
Thêm màu hoặc hình ảnh làm nền cho cột
Căn chỉnh nội dung của cột
Thuộc tính mới của frame
Danh sách
Danh sách không thứ tự
Danh sách theo thứ tự
Những dạng khác nhau của danh sách
Những dạng khác nhau của danh sách không theo thứ tự
Nested list
Nested list 2
Danh sách dạng định nghĩa
Forms và trường nhập liệu
Cách tạo một trường nhập liệu
Trường mật khẩu
Hộp kiểm
Radio buttons
Menu thả xuống đơn giản (danh sách lựa chọn được)
Một dạng menu thả xuống khác với lựa chọn được chọn trước
Vùng chữ (Trường nhập liệu nhiều dòng chữ)
Tạo một nút
Vẽ đường viền với vòng bao quanh
Form với trường nhập liệu và nút Submit
Form với hộp kiểm và nút submit
Form với radio buttons và nút Submit
Gử thư từ một form
Hình ảnh
Chèn hình
Chèn hình từ một thư mục khác hoặc từ một server khác
Căn chỉnh hình trong chữ
Để hình ở bên trái hoặc phải của đoạn văn
Điều chỉnh hình ảnh ở các kích thước khác nhau
Hiển thị chữ thay thế cho một tấm hình (nếu trình duyệt không load được hình)
Tạo siêu liên kết cho tấm hình
Tạo image-map với những vùng click được
Nền
Hình nền đẹp và màu chữ
Hình nền tồi và màu chữ
Hình nền đẹp
Hình nền đẹp 2
Hình nền xấu
Styles
Styles ở phần head của tài liệu HTML
Đường liên kết không có gạch chân
Liên kết đến một style sheet ngoại vi
Phần head
Đặt tiêu đề cho tài liệu
Một mục tiêu cho tất cả các đường link
Thẻ Meta
Miêu tả về tài liệu
Từ khoá của tài liệu
Tái định hướng người đọc đến một URl khác
Scripts
Chèn Script
Xử lý những trình duyệt không hỗ trợ scripts
© www.vietphotoshop.com - Dịch bởi Bá tước Monte Cristo
|Trang chủ| |HTML cơ bản| |Diễn Đàn|
© Copyright 2004-2005 bantayden.com, All rights reserved. Ghi rõ nguồn khi bạn phát hành lại thông tin từ trang này.